This is the empowering anointing, typically given for service and ministry. This is the "power" Jesus promised the disciples would come upon them to be His witnesses. It is an external manifestation of the Holy Spirit's power for a specific task, and it is this anointing that can operate through a person even if their personal life is not in order.

A recurring theme in the book is that spiritual power requires personal sacrifice. Hinn emphasizes that while salvation is a free gift, the anointing requires "brokenness." This involves dying to self, fasting, deep prayer, and enduring seasons of testing and isolation. The book argues that God does not trust His power with unyielding vessels. 3. Mysteries of the Anointing is not merely a book about abstract theology; it is a practical guide written from the perspective of a minister who has operated in the prophetic and healing ministries for over 40 years. Hinn explores the three distinct "rivers" or types of anointing found in Scripture, challenging believers to move beyond a superficial understanding of God's power.
